Best Time to Visit Helambu Culture Trek

After immersing oneself in the vibrant culture and stunning landscapes of the Helambu region during the Helambu Culture Trek, the next important consideration is determining the best time to embark on this unforgettable journey. Here are three factors to consider when choosing the best season for the trek:
1) Weather: The weather in the Helambu region can vary greatly throughout the year. The best time to visit is during the spring (March to May) and autumn (September to November) seasons. During these times, the weather is generally clear and stable, with moderate temperatures and minimal rainfall. This makes for comfortable trekking conditions and offers the best chance to enjoy the breathtaking views.
2) Trekking Difficulty: The difficulty level of the Helambu Culture Trek can be influenced by the season. During the spring and autumn seasons, the trails are usually well-maintained, and the weather conditions are favorable, making the trek more enjoyable. However, during the winter (December to February), the trek can be more challenging due to cold temperatures and snowy conditions. Similarly, the monsoon season (June to August) brings heavy rainfall, which can make the trails slippery and muddy, increasing the difficulty level.
3) Cultural Festivals: Another aspect to consider when choosing the best time to visit Helambu Culture Trek is the opportunity to witness and participate in local cultural festivals. The spring season is particularly known for various festivals, such as Losar (Tibetan New Year) and Buddha Jayanti (Birth Anniversary of Lord Buddha). These festivals offer a unique chance to experience the rich cultural heritage of the region and interact with the locals in their festive spirit.

Things to Pack for Helambu Culture Trek
When preparing for the Helambu Culture Trek, it’s essential to pack the right items to ensure a comfortable and enjoyable journey. Here are three must-have items and packing tips to consider:
Proper footwear: A sturdy pair of hiking boots is crucial for navigating the rugged terrain of the Helambu region. Make sure they’re comfortable, well-fitted, and provide good ankle support. It’s also a good idea to break them in before your trek to avoid blisters.
Layered clothing: The weather in the Helambu region can be unpredictable, so it’s important to pack layers. Start with a moisture-wicking base layer, followed by insulating layers like fleece or down jackets, and finish with a waterproof outer shell. This will allow you to adjust your clothing according to the temperature and weather conditions.
Essential accessories: Don’t forget to pack a hat, sunglasses, sunscreen, and a reusable water bottle. These items will protect you from the sun’s rays and keep you hydrated throughout your trek. Plus, a good-quality backpack with padded shoulder straps and a waist belt will ensure comfort and convenience while carrying your essentials.

Are There Any Specific Cultural Customs or Etiquette That Trekkers Should Be Aware of During the Helambu Culture Trek?
Trekkers should be aware of cultural norms and dress code during the Helambu Culture Trek. It is important to respect local customs and traditions, such as covering shoulders and knees, removing shoes before entering temples, and greeting locals with a "Namaste."
